Woman handles firearm unsafely near West Broadway, Lincoln ME


Police responded to reports of a woman handling a firearm unsafely near West Broadway and Mohawk Road in Bangor. No direct threats were made. The woman later revealed that a man had broken her arm, indicating possible domestic violence.
